Default Outlook cannot logon in a VM (Windows 2003 R2 SP2) ESX server

I have a VM (Windows 2003 R2 SP2) on an ESX server running Citrix (PS4)
published applications. I had a working outlook 2003 installation and have
subsequently upgraded to 2007 and Outlook will not open with the error
‘Outlook cannot log on. Verify you are connected to the network and are using
the proper server and mailbox name. The connection to Microsoft Exchange is
unavailable. Outlook must be online or connected to complete this action. ‘

I have tried adding the RPC registry key as suggested by Microsoft KB
article, uninstalling and reinstalling but nothing has worked. I can launch
all the other applications without any problems. I have tested the same
installation on a Virtual Workstation and outlook works fine. I have rebuilt
the server a few times but get the same problem every time which is very
frustrating!

I am able to reverse lookup and ping the exchange server as well

Any suggestions are very welcome!
